Magome-juku in Gifu Prefecture was a post town on Nakasendo, a major highway that connected Kyo (Kyoto) and Edo (Tokyo) in Edo Period (1603-1868.) The stone-paved sloping road is lined by traditional inns, restaurants and shops. #Magomejuku and neighboring Tsumago-juku are jointly rated one star, and the whole area called Kiso Valley is rated two stars in the Michelin Green Guide Japan.
